You don't NEED the shield. Garths and Beholders eye attacks are level 3 & 4 spell effects. ("Lightning Bolt" and "Cause Serious Wounds")They can be stopped by "Globe of Invunerability" Then there's the charm effect - "Chaotic Commands" or "Helmet of Charm Protection" deal with that, and the hold effect which can be avoided by casting "Freedom of Movement" first. Buff up your spell casters with these, then cast fireballs and skull traps at point-blank range centred on yourself (Globe of Invunerabitly blocks levels 1-4 ) Then run off and rest.

Oh - approach while invisible too.

Or just by the shield of cheese

Jaheira doesn't have the greatest STR for a fighter - so she's not hitting so hard or so often. And she can't use all the best weapons. However - she's a lot better in a fight than a plain cleric. I find its best to use her either sling and shield or dagger and shield. The smith in Beregost sells a lovely poison dagger +2 that she kills loads of stuff with. I use her more as a blocking and healing character, the real damage always comes from the archers.

Re: Ease of Use. You should be able to use it in a current game - but it won't affect arrows etc you already have or shops you already visited.
